Feature Stability Incremental Boxplot
Description
Perform an incremental ECS between two consecutive feature steps.
Usage
plot_feature_stability_ecs_incremental(
  feature_object_list,
  dodge_width = 0.7,
  text_size = 4
)
Arguments
| feature_object_list | An object or a concatenation of objects returned by the 'get_feature_stability' method. | 
| dodge_width | Used for adjusting the horizontal position of the boxplot; the value will be passed in the 'width' argument of the 'ggplot2::position_dodge' method. | 
| text_size | The size of the labels above boxplots. | 
Value
A ggplot2 object with ECS distribution will be displayed as a boxplot. Above each boxplot there will be a pair of numbers representing the two steps that are compared.
Examples
set.seed(2021)
# create an artificial expression matrix
expr_matrix = matrix(c(runif(25*10), runif(75*10, min = 5, max = 7)), nrow = 100, byrow = TRUE)
rownames(expr_matrix) = as.character(1:100)
colnames(expr_matrix) = paste("feature", 1:10)
feature_stability_result = get_feature_stability(data_matrix = t(expr_matrix),
   feature_set = colnames(expr_matrix),
   feature_type = "feature_name",
   steps = c(5,10),
   npcs = 2,
   n_repetitions = 3,
   algorithm = 1,
   # the following parameters are used by the umap function and are not mandatory
   n_neighbors = 3,
   approx_pow = TRUE,
   n_epochs = 0,
   init = "random",
   min_dist = 0.3)
plot_feature_stability_ecs_incremental(feature_stability_result)
